Output ab4c6b7fabaa23b0d7c3b5516c0433e08338f168013e96ca65e7cf8302d15e12:0

value
17788137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f84011ef2f65ba51e3061651044e4f25f248e732 OP_EQUAL
address
3QKeFnP2Z3bzj6ozV9JaoSA6Z3ieM2oQrB
transaction
ab4c6b7fabaa23b0d7c3b5516c0433e08338f168013e96ca65e7cf8302d15e12
spent
true